我有点db菜鸟,有一个令人讨厌的查询,需要超过30秒才能运行。我正在努力学习更多关于解释和优化查询的知识,但我不知所措。下面是查询: feed.*, users.username, smf_attachments.id_attach AS avatar, FROM feed
INNER JOIN following ON following.follow_id = feed.user_id AND fol
我有一个按地理位置列出事件的数据库(目前数据库中大约有100000个事件)。目前,它处于一个很好的规范化模式中:表tevent中的事件有一个外键fkvenue,该外键指向表tvenue中具有外键fkcity的场所,依此类推,指向tregion和tcountry。select r.fkcountry,count(distinct e.id) from tevent e inner join tvenue v on e.fkvenue=v.id inner join tcity cy on v.fkcity=cy.id inn